Syria grapples with unrest as government faces old and new threats
- Macron, who continued his visit after the blasts, said Syria must not be ‘destabilised’ by the attacks.
- Syrian authorities say one person has died after explosions rocked Syria’s capital Damascus on Tuesday as French President Emmanual Macron visited the city.
- Syria’s state news agency, citing the Ministry of Health, reported the updated toll on Wednesday and said at least 36 people were wounded in the blasts.
